Key Claims
- In 4 CE, the court establishes Xihai Commandery and adds fifty legal articles, with offenders sent into exile there.
- The source presents the Xihai rules as a small legal addition that produces large social burden once tens of thousands are reportedly exiled.
- Liu Li is stripped of his Liang kingship, exiled to Nanzheng, and dies by suicide after being accused of collusion with Han Pingdi’s Wei-family remnants.
- Wang Mang’s court then increases administrative churn through capital-region division, office-grade changes, population boundaries, and commandery or kingdom jurisdiction adjustments.
- In 5 CE, Ming Tang sacrifice and broad rewards to kings, marquises, Liu royal relatives, and officials make ritual an occasion for political distribution.
- Mass petitions over Wang Mang’s refusal of Xinye land help stage his humility while increasing pressure to reward him.
- Wang Mang’s professed wish to finish ritual institutions and retire becomes a reason for Wang Zhengjun to require completion of the Nine Bestowments rites and keep him central.
